Never ASS-U-ME. EVER.

When we meet a new buyer we have a conversation about the process of buying a new home.  A few of the many things we talk about are the timeline, what to expect, prices, and the fact that all communication is Realtor to Realtor.  They will never talk to the sellers or the seller's agent. 

Mark was a referral from a recent client.  He had purchased and sold close to 10 homes in his life.  He was anything but a first time home buyer.  We thought that it might be insulting to have that conversation with him so we didn't.  I kinda wish we did. 

We showed Mark 3 houses.  House 1 was perfect, house 2 was BLEH, and house 3 was awesome but way over priced.  Mark wanted to see a few more next week and then he would make his decision.  We shook hands and parted ways.

Amanda got a call this morning from the listing agent on house 1.  After we parted ways with Mark, he decided to drive back to house 1 and talk to the sellers himself.  He asked them a bunch of questions, told them he loved the house, AND THEN HE MADE THEM A VERBAL OFFER! 

The sellers said that all communication should be through the Realtors.  Mark said that he was going to get back with us later in the week and write an offer, but wanted to see if he coudl verbally put a deal together first.  We have done a few deals with the listing agent and her and Amanda shared a chuckle, but still...  don't ever assume.  You know the saying.  :)
